The Dragon's Last Breath: The Emperor's Final Stand

In the heart of the ancient empire, where the mountains kissed the sky and the rivers whispered secrets of old, there lived an emperor whose name was known to all—Emperor Qin. Known for his martial prowess and political acumen, he had united the warring states and brought peace to the land. Yet, his heart was heavy with a yearning that no one could see. He sought the fabled elixir of immortality, a potion that would grant him eternal life and power.

The emperor's quest had taken him to the most remote corners of the empire, where legends whispered of ancient warriors and their mastery over the elements. It was there, in the forbidden Valley of the Immortals, that he met the Dragon Sage, a hermit who had hidden away from the world for centuries.

"The emperor's quest for immortality is folly," the Dragon Sage had said, his voice echoing through the misty valley. "For the longer you live, the more you become a burden to those you love."

Unfazed, Emperor Qin pressed on. "I will not be a burden," he declared. "I will use my eternal life to protect my people and to ensure that my empire stands forever."

The Dragon Sage, moved by the emperor's determination, revealed the secret of the elixir. It was a concoction made from rare herbs, precious metals, and the essence of a dragon's last breath. The process was fraught with peril, and the emperor would need to face his innermost fears to complete it.

As the emperor delved deeper into the valley, he encountered numerous challenges. His martial arts skills were tested against ancient guardians, each more formidable than the last. Yet, it was not just physical prowess that he needed; it was the strength of his spirit and the purity of his heart.

One night, as the emperor lay in a clearing, he was awakened by a soft rustling. A figure approached, cloaked in shadows, and bowed deeply. "Your Highness," the figure whispered, "I am your loyal servant, but I have been sent by the Dragon Sage to warn you of a betrayal."

The emperor's eyes narrowed. "Betrayal? By whom?"

"The Dragon Sage fears that your own closest advisors may seek to seize the elixir for themselves," the figure replied. "They believe that with the emperor's life in their hands, they can rule the empire as they wish."

The emperor's heart raced. "Who could do such a thing?"

"The Dragon Sage believes it is a man named Minister Feng," the figure continued. "He has always been ambitious and cunning. He may have already begun his plot."

The next morning, the emperor confronted Minister Feng in the emperor's private chamber. "Minister Feng," the emperor said, his voice steady, "I have heard of your plans to seize the elixir of immortality."

Feng's face turned pale. "Your Highness, such talk is preposterous. I am loyal to you and the empire."

The emperor's eyes pierced through Feng's lies. "You may be loyal, but your ambition is blinding you. You have already begun to gather an army to support your claim."

Feng's face contorted with rage. "You will pay for this, Emperor Qin!"

With a swift move, the emperor struck Feng to the ground. "I will pay for nothing. I will ensure that the elixir of immortality remains with me and my people."

The confrontation between the emperor and Minister Feng escalated into a fierce battle. Swords clashed, and the chamber was filled with the sounds of steel and fury. In the end, it was the emperor's martial arts skills and unwavering resolve that triumphed over Feng's treachery.

The emperor returned to the Valley of the Immortals, his heart heavy with the knowledge that he had been betrayed by someone he trusted. The Dragon Sage met him there, his eyes filled with sorrow.

"You have faced your greatest challenge, Emperor Qin," the sage said. "But now, you must face the final test."

The final test was the elixir itself. The emperor must drink the potion, and it would consume his essence, leaving behind only the purest form of his being. It was a risk, but the emperor knew that he had no choice. The empire's future and his own life depended on it.

As the Dragon Sage poured the elixir into the emperor's cup, the emperor took a deep breath. "I am ready," he said.

With a final nod from the Dragon Sage, the emperor raised the cup to his lips. The potion was bitter, and it burned as it entered his body. He felt himself being pulled into a whirlwind of colors and sounds, his consciousness merging with the essence of the dragon.

When he opened his eyes, he found himself in a serene garden, bathed in the glow of the setting sun. The Dragon Sage stood before him, his face serene.

"You have succeeded, Emperor Qin," the sage said. "You have become one with the dragon, and your essence will live on for eternity."

The emperor looked around, his heart filled with wonder. "I have achieved immortality, but at what cost?"

The Dragon Sage smiled. "The cost was great, but the reward is beyond measure. You have preserved your empire and your people, and your legacy will live on forever."

As the sun dipped below the horizon, the emperor knew that his journey was far from over. The empire would continue to face challenges, and he would need to use his new-found powers wisely. But with the essence of the dragon within him, he felt a newfound sense of purpose and determination.

The Dragon's Last Breath: The Emperor's Final Stand was a tale of ambition, betrayal, and the quest for immortality. It was a story that would be told for generations, a testament to the strength of the human spirit and the power of martial arts.
